**Profilestore Environments**

This page covers the environments for the Durnway user-profile store during the ongoing sharding effort. Production runs eight shards with directory-based routing; staging runs two shards to exercise rebalancing paths cheaply. Security reviewers should note that cross-shard queries go through the Mantel broker, which enforces per-shard credentials — no shard accepts direct client connections. Shard key derivation changed in the last quarter. The staging environment's current configuration values are below.

settings of tagug-kahof:
oliwyn:
  pin: 8504
  metrics_host: metrics.oliwyn.tolvaqlabs.internal
  tenant: joreth
  seal: seal_efae7be0

## Changelog — v3.2.0 (changed defaults)

The Harrowgate password reset revamp ships with stricter defaults. Reset tokens are now single-use and expire in 15 minutes rather than one hour. The lockout threshold after failed verification attempts dropped from ten to five, and email enumeration responses are now uniform. Reviewers should confirm these defaults match the approved control set before sign-off. The new default configuration shipped with this release is shown below.

config for yahof-tajop:
zorath:
  pin: 7493
  metrics_host: metrics.zorath.tolvaqsys.internal
  tenant: praiel
  seal: seal_fd9cd4f1

## Runbook: Garagepulse Occupancy Feed — Release

The Garagepulse feed publishes stall counts from the Averly deck sensors. Before promotion, verify the payload schema against the pinned contract; consumers reject unknown fields. All feed publisher builds are signed, and verification is enforced at the edge relay. For audit purposes, the deploy signing key currently in force appears below.

deploy key for bajog-fawef: bky4_Q6ZY